2016 HS Swimming Championship

The 2016 SCIAA swim season wrapped up yesterday afternoon at the Hickory Hill Community Center. It featured some great competition and set 17 new meet records. The team honors went to Germantown Girls and White Station Boys. The MVPs of the meet were both from Central High School and previous champions. They are Ms. Mary Thomas with 109 total points and Mr. Grayson Word who edged out his teammate Sam Warren by 2 points with a total of 137 points. There were many individual winners representing a number of schools. Official results from the meet can be viewed here. SCIAA Middle School Basketball Championship

CHAMPIONSHIP

Its Middle School Basketball Championship time and we have some of the best teams in the district participating this year. The teams are set and ready to play some of the best basketball of the year. All of the teams in the district have one common goal and that is to become the 2016 SCIAA Middle School Champion. There are some good girls and boys teams that didn’t make it but there are some awesome teams that did.  Some of the boys’ teams include Kingsbury, White Station, Bellevue, A. Maceo Walker, Highland Oaks, Bellevue, Sherwood, Cordova, American Way, Cummings, Mt. Pisgah, and Germantown. The girls include Chickasaw, Sherwood, Cordova, Southern Avenue, Colonial, Highland Oaks, Barret’s Chapel, Kate Bond, and Hickory Ridge.  The playoff brackets are up and the first games start January 14, 2016. The games on Saturday, January 16th will be at the following locations: Bellevue, A. Maceo Walker, and Barret’s Chapel for the Small Schools side, and for the Large School side the location will be Cordova Middle, American Way, and Hickory Ridge. On January 21st all games from then on will be played at the SCIAA Complex. The SCIAA Complex is located at 2601 Ketchum and will feature the Area Champions battling out against each other on the 21st and 23rd. On Monday,  January 25th we will have the Large School Champion against the Small School Champion for bragging rights to determine who is the best in the district.
